Justin Bieber created a memorable moment at Coachella, captivating fans with an unexpected appearance by Nigerian superstars Wizkid and Tems in a performance that highlighted the worldwide influence of Afrobeats.

During his performance at the festival in Indio, California, Justin Bieber began with a series of his popular hits before intentionally transitioning to incorporate African sounds, changing the atmosphere of the set. The transition established the atmosphere for what would emerge as a key moment of the evening.

Halfway through the performance, Bieber amazed the audience by introducing Wizkid, eliciting an overwhelming response from the crowd. The duo delivered their worldwide sensation Essence (Remix), a song that significantly contributed to the advancement of Afrobeats into mainstream Western markets. Wizkid effortlessly took control of the stage, his distinctive vocals harmonizing perfectly with Bieber’s, while fans joined in, singing every word.

The momentum grew stronger when Tems appeared shortly after, rounding out the trio behind one of the most culturally significant songs of the past decade. Her heartfelt delivery infused the performance with profound depth and emotion, highlighting why Essence emerged as a global anthem and a pivotal moment for African music on the world stage.

The unexpected partnership served not only as a nostalgic nod but also as a tribute to the ongoing ascent of Afrobeats in the global arena. Bieber, having shown appreciation for African music in the past, took the opportunity to highlight the genre’s impact and its notable artists.

The audience at Coachella erupted with continuous applause and reactions that were sure to go viral, as clips of the performance rapidly circulated on social media platforms. The presence of Wizkid and Tems represented a significant crossover moment for many attendees, merging pop and Afrobeats before one of the largest music festival audiences globally.

The performance occurs alongside a significant rise in the global visibility of Afrobeats, as Nigerian artists are increasingly taking the stage at international festivals and leading the streaming charts. In sharing the stage with Wizkid and Tems, Bieber not only enhanced that momentum but also strengthened Coachella’s emerging position as a venue for cross-cultural musical exchange.

As the set concluded, the trio was met with a standing ovation, marking a performance that is sure to be remembered as one of Coachella’s standout moments this year—one where Afrobeats featured and took center stage in the narrative.
